An afternoon with Serious Games
Alintec – via Garofalo 39, Milano December 10th 2009
On 10th December 2009 from 14:30 onwards, imaginary, Alintec, METID, Centro Studi per le Scienze della Comunicazione (CESCOM), Università degli Studi di Milano Bicocca and Game2Growth will invite you to join in an afternoon entirely dedicated to Serious Games and their actual and potential business applications.
After a short introduction on the nature of Serious Games, regarding the advantages related to their use and the introduction of E-VITA, VoiceS and Ludus research projects, from 15:30 to 19:30 everyone may enjoy to relate Serious Games to their career objectives.
A series of computers will be available for the participants, so that they may hands-on try some of the Serious Games which have already been realised, and experiment with prototypes developed for E-VITA and voices research projects.
We will try to find with you the needs and trade areas in which you would like to use a Serious Game, analyse the potential of the instrument. The newly established Ludus project will use the collected results to organise a competition between students, linked to the design and the eventual development of a series of Serious Games. The competition, which will be realised next summer, will be officially introduced by January 2010 during a series of events that METID and Università degli Studi di Milano Bicocca will organise.

EC-TEL 2009 imaginary's speech
Nice, September 29th-October 2nd 2009
During next EC-TEL 2009 conference (Nice, September 29th-October 2nd), Lucia Pannese, CEO at imaginary, with Sonia Hetzner and Melanie Rubenbauer, will hold the seminar: "eLSe-Academy, a meaningful TEL approach for senior learners".
Technology-enhanced learning environments bring new opportunities for supporting senior citizens to participate in the increasingly complex information society and to keep up-to-date with new developments. Furthermore, due to the ubiquity and flexibility of new technologies, technology enhanced learning copes best with the necessities of this very heterogeneous learners group. The proposed demonstration wants to give an overview of the eLSe-Academy, an e-learning training as a very practical solution to support senior citizens to overcome the "ICT-distance" they are still experiencing.
